Chicken Soup with Barley

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b boneless skinless chicken thighs
  • 1 cup pearl barley
  • 2 medium carrots, diced
  • 2 celery stalks, diced
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 bay leaves
  • 8 cups low-sodium chicken broth
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ium heat. Sauté onions until translucent, about 5 minutes. Add minced garlic and cook for an additional minute.
  2. Season chicken thighs with salt and pepper, then add to the pot. Sear until golden brown on each side (about 6 minutes total).
  3. Add diced carrots, celery, and bay leaves; stir for 2 minutes.
  4. Pour in chicken broth, scraping any bits from the bottom of the pot. Bring to a gentle boil.
  5. Stir in pearl barley and simmer uncovered for approximately 30 minutes until barley is tender but still chewy.
  6. Taste and adjust seasoning as needed. Remove bay leaves before serving.
